Monnoyeur Group in Doncaster is looking for a Labourer to handle general warehouse duties and ensure compliance with health and safety standards. This role involves maintaining a clean work environment, inspecting goods, and supporting stock management.
The ideal candidate should possess strong teamwork abilities and a commitment to safe work practices. You will play a key role in our operational success while being part of a team that values respect and innovation.

How to prepare for a job interview at Monnoyeur Group
✨Know Your Safety Standards
Familiarise yourself with health and safety regulations relevant to warehouse operations. Be ready to discuss how you’ve adhered to these standards in past roles, as this will show your commitment to maintaining a safe work environment.
✨Showcase Teamwork Skills
Prepare examples of how you've successfully worked in a team setting. Highlight specific situations where your collaboration led to improved efficiency or problem-solving, as teamwork is crucial for this role.
✨Demonstrate Attention to Detail
Since the job involves inspecting goods and managing stock, be prepared to talk about your methods for ensuring accuracy and quality in your work. Mention any tools or techniques you use to stay organised and thorough.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the company’s approach to safety and innovation in the warehouse.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if the company culture aligns with your values.
